随着互联网技术的飞速发展,Web应用在人们的工作和生活中扮演着越来越重要的角色。在众多Web应用中,JSP(Java Server Pages)以其强大的功能、灵活性和易于维护等特点,成为了企业级应用开发的首选。在实际开发过程中,我们往往会遇到需要将JSP页面导出为Word文档的场景。本文将为你详细介绍如何利用Java技术实现JSP页面到Word文档的转换。

一、项目环境搭建

java将jsp导出word实例_Java将JSP导出Word实例轻松实现网页内容转换  第1张

在进行JSP页面导出Word文档之前,我们需要搭建一个Java开发环境。以下是搭建Java开发环境的基本步骤:

步骤操作
1下载并安装Java开发工具包(JDK)
2配置环境变量
3选择并安装集成开发环境(IDE),如Eclipse或IntelliJIDEA
4创建Java项目并添加JSP支持

二、引入相关库

在Java项目中,我们需要引入一些与Word文档生成相关的库。以下是一些常用的库:

描述
ApachePOI提供了创建和操作MicrosoftOffice文档的API
FreeMarker一个开源的Java模板引擎,用于生成HTML、XML、XLS等格式的内容
jsp-apiJSP运行时环境所需的库

以下是引入这些库的示例代码:

```java

import org.apache.poi.xwpf.usermodel.XWPFDocument;

import freemarker.template.Configuration;

import freemarker.template.Template;

```

三、JSP页面导出Word文档

以下是一个简单的示例,演示如何将JSP页面内容导出为Word文档:

```jsp

<%@ page contentType="